Description Crispin Flowerday (not receiving bugmail) 2004-09-17 14:40:41 UTC
I have a bizarre behaviour, where after changing the default application in the
"Open With" section of the properties dialog, if I right click the file again,
the  context menu will only have the "Open with other application" section, then
about 1/2 second later, it will show the applications, and then 1/2 second
later, it will hide the applications. A subsequent right click does the above,
but doesn't hide the applications after 1/2 second. Further right clicks work as
expected:

1) Right click on an application that has more than 1 associated application.
2) Change the default application from the Open With properties tab
3) right click on the application again
     - the context menu doesn't show the applications initially
     - 1/2 second later, it shows the applications
     - 1/2 second later it hides the applications
4) right click on the application again
     - the context menu doesn't show the applications initially
     - 1/2 second later, it shows the applications
5) Further clicks work perfectly, and always show the applications.

I am using debian packages from experimental:

Nautilus - 2.8.0-1
gnome-vfs2 - 2.8.0-1
